A point (a, b) in the second Quadrant, is any point where a is negative and b is positive.
For example (-3, 5), (-189, 14) etc are all points in the 2.Quadrant
Rotating a point P(x, y) in the second Quadrant 180° counterclockwise, means rotating 180° counterclockwise about the origin, which maps point P to P'(-a, -b) in the fourth Quadrant.

The order of division determines the numerator and the denominator and this can effect the value. And example of this:
3/2 = 1.5
2/3 = 0.6667
Whereas, multiplication is not affected by the order:
2 x 3 = 6
3 x 2 = 6
